Apple Might Make Yellow Colored Variant of iPhone 14, Special Spring Event Maybe Just Around the Corner!

Apple Plans to Hold a Special Spring Event Next Week

According to a Weibo post shared by the Japanese blog Mac Otakara Apple plans to launch the iPhone 14 and iPhone 14 Plus in Yellow this spring, However, we cannot confirm if the Weibo account has a proven track record of accurate leaks. Multiple sources from MacRumors informed that Apple’s PR team is planning a product briefing next week.

Apple normally launches a new colour scheme for the iPhones at their spring conferences. Last March, Apple introduced a new Green colour for the iPhone 13 and iPhone 13 mini, and a new Alpine Green colour for the iPhone 13 Pro models. Prior to that in the month of April 2021, Apple released the iPhone 12 and iPhone 12 mini in Purple variants. So, there is a chance the briefing is related to a new iPhone colour being announced.

The last time Apple offered a Yellow colour option was for the iPhone 11 in 2019 and the iPhone XR in 2018. It is still unclear if Apple is planning a new colour for the iPhone 14 Pro models. If they were to choose yellow, it might be too similar to the existing Gold option for those devices. Yellow was previously available for the iPhone XR in 2018 and the iPhone 11 in 2019.

Or there could be a wild possibility of new Macs being announced at this event, whatever the case might be we are all up for it!
